993TT Boost Gauge Reading
I recently purchased a 993TT that was supposedly set at 1.1 bar as part of a turbo upgrade package done by Weissach in Vancouver. The digital boost gauge, however, never reads above 0.8. Does anyone know if this is a factory setting - meaning this is the highest this gauge will read or should I take the car to my mechanic to check the actual boost level? Thanks.

It is in the gauge. Just like the C2T it stops at .8. You will need to run an additional gauge if you want to see how high you are running. Andial sell the one that goes in your vent.
